Step 1: Choose Your Materials
The first step is to choose the right materials. Youll need a flexible, high-quality screen material that can be easily curved without creasing or damage. PVC (polyvinyl chloride) is often used as it is both durable and lightweight. Additionally, youll need a sturdy frame made from materials like PVC pipes, metal tubing, or wood.
Step 2: Measure and Cut the Screen Material
Once you have your materials, its time to measure and cut the screen material. The width and height of the screen depend on the size of your projector and the projection ratio. Make sure to add a few inches to the width and height so that the screen material can be secured to the frame. Use a sharp blade or scissors to cut the material carefully.
Step 3: Curve the Screen Material
Now comes the fun part - curving the screen material. If youre using PVC, you can use a heat gun to soften the material and shape it into a curve. Alternatively, you can use a flexible metal rod to curve the material. Ensure you curve it evenly and smoothly for the best results.
Step 4: Attach the Screen Material to the Frame
Next, youll need to attach the screen material to the frame. If youre using PVC pipes, you can create a frame by connecting the pipes with PVC connectors. Make sure to leave gaps at the top and bottom of the frame to accommodate the screen material. Attach the screen material to the frame using staples or a glue gun, making sure to stretch it tightly.
Step 5: Finish the Frame
Finally, finish the frame by adding any necessary extensions or support. If youre using metal tubing, you can attach feet for the screen to stand on. If youre using wood, you can use corner blocks to secure the frame.
